Calhoun County Car-Truck Accident Injures Four People
Our Michigan auto accident lawyers are reporting a Calhoun County accident that occurred on June 6th at about 2:30 p.m. on L Drive South and 25 1/2-Mile Road in Homer Township. According to police, a pickup truck containing Philip Crandall and his passenger, Royce Crandall, rolled over after being stuck by another vehicle. Both Philip and Royce Crandall suffered injuries from the accident. Two men driving in the other vehicle also suffered injuries.
